The main causes of frequent fart halitosis are digestive system problems, dietary factors, oral diseases, etc. 1. Digestive system problems When gastrointestinal dysfunction or indigestion exists, food cannot be fully digested and absorbed, abnormal fermentation in the intestinal tract produces a large amount of gas, resulting in increased fart, and undigested food residues may also produce odor, which may cause halitosis. For example, suffering from chronic gastritis, gastric ulcer and other stomach diseases, or colitis and other intestinal diseases, this may occur. 2. Dietary factors If you ingest too much food that is easy to produce gas, such as beans, onions, garlic, radish, etc., it will lead to frequent farting. And some foods with strong odors, such as garlic, onions, etc., may also cause oral odor after eating. In addition, overeating, excessive drinking and other bad eating habits will also increase the burden on the digestive system, causing similar symptoms. 3. Oral diseases Oral hygiene is poor, there are a lot of plaque, dental calculus, or gingivitis, periodontitis and other diseases, easy to breed bacteria, bacteria decomposition of food residues will produce odor, leading to bad breath. At the same time, these oral problems may also affect swallowing function, so that part of the gas is expelled from the mouth, feeling like farting. In addition, long-term constipation will cause waste accumulation in the intestine, bacteria under the action of gas and odor. In addition, some systemic diseases, such as diabetes, if the blood sugar control is not good, may also appear special bad breath smell. Also, long-term mental stress, excessive stress, etc. may also affect the digestive system function, causing farting and halitosis. If these symptoms persist or are accompanied by other discomforts, such as abdominal pain, abdominal distension, nausea, vomiting, weight loss, etc., seek medical attention in time and carry out relevant examinations, such as gastroscopy, Helicobacter pylori detection, blood sugar detection, etc., to clarify the cause and take corresponding treatment measures. At the same time, maintaining good living habits and eating habits and paying attention to oral hygiene are also very important for improving these symptoms.
